7 Ways Local Agents Beat Out of Area Agents

When you are buying or selling a home in Surrey, BC, not every real estate professional is the right fit, even if they are all licensed in the same province.

On paper, an agent from Vancouver or Burnaby might look identical to someone based here in town. Both can access MLS® listings, write contracts, and submit offers. However, real local knowledge goes much deeper than what shows up in a database.

Here are seven practical ways a local expert outperforms agents from outside the area, and why it makes a massive difference to your final sale price.

1. Deep Knowledge of Surrey’s Neighbourhoods

Surrey is one of BC’s largest and fastest-growing cities. It isn’t just one single market. North Surrey, South Surrey, Cloverdale, Clayton Heights, Fleetwood, and Whalley each have distinct price points, buyer demands, and community characters.

3. Expertise in the Surrey Strata Market

Surrey has a massive condo and townhouse market. Strata properties involve complex depreciation reports, special levies, and specific bylaw restrictions.

A local agent has likely visited these buildings in person. They know which strata corporations are well-run and which have ongoing issues, guiding you based on first-hand experience rather than just reading a disclosure package.

4. Tracking Schools, Transit, and Development

Families moving to Surrey prioritize school catchments. Because the city is growing so fast, these boundaries can shift. A local expert knows exactly which properties fall within sought-after elementary and secondary zones.

They are also up-to-date on major infrastructure, such as the Surrey-Langley SkyTrain extension and new rezoning applications that could affect property values.

5. Precision Pricing for the Local Market

Setting the right asking price requires neighbourhood-level data. A home evaluation from an out-of-area agent might rely on broad regional averages, whereas a local pro looks at the street level.

7. A Verifiable Local Track Record

The simplest way to judge an agent is by their results in the specific city where you are transacting. A local expert will have a clear history of sold properties within city limits.

6 Questions to Ask Before You Hire:

  1. How many homes did you sell in Surrey last year?
  2. Which Surrey neighbourhoods do you work in most?
  3. What were your average days on market for Surrey listings?
  4. How close to the asking price did your Surrey listings sell?
  5. Can I speak with recent Surrey clients?
  6. Do you personally live in the Surrey area?
